Description

Ceratitis aliena is a species of fruit fly belonging to the family Tephritidae within the order Diptera. As a member of this family, it is closely related to various significant agricultural pests known for their ability to cause widespread damage to horticultural industries. Understanding its taxonomy and behavioral patterns is vital for maintaining plant health in susceptible regions.

This species primarily attacks a variety of fruit-bearing plants. Its host range typically includes fleshy fruits where females can deposit their eggs using a specialized ovipositor. When environmental conditions are favorable, the population of Ceratitis aliena can build up rapidly, causing localized but intense damage to fruit orchards and plantations.

The life cycle of the pest involves four stages: egg, larva, pupa, and adult. The cycle begins when the female pierces the surface of a host fruit to lay eggs inside the pulp. Upon hatching, the larvae consume the fruit's tissue, creating tunnels. Once mature, the larvae exit the fruit to pupate in the surrounding soil or debris, eventually emerging as adults to repeat the cycle.

The damage caused by Ceratitis aliena is primarily destructive to the quality and marketability of fruit. As larvae feed, they create cavities that invite secondary bacterial and fungal pathogens, leading to fruit rot. This process not only ruins the fruit but also causes premature fruit drop, which significantly reduces the harvestable yield for farmers.

Integrated Pest Management (IPM) is the most effective approach for controlling this pest. By combining cultural practices, such as rigorous orchard sanitation, with timely biological monitoring and judicious chemical intervention, growers can effectively protect their yields from significant losses and prevent the spread of the insect to non-infested areas.
